Evidence-based approaches and flexible online care

Julia draws on evidence-based therapeutic techniques that focus on practical change. One commonly used approach helps people identify unhelpful thinking and try new ways of responding to stress and anxiety, which can reduce immediate distress and improve daily coping. Another approach emphasizes building skills for managing emotions and reactions, useful for anger, relationship strain, and mood challenges.

Finding the right approach is part of the work. The therapist and client will decide together which techniques fit the client's needs, goals, and preferences. Julia tailors the plan over time, trying options and adjusting based on what helps most.

Online therapy offers several practical benefits. Video calls let people keep face-to-face conversation without travel. Phone sessions work well when bandwidth or camera use is limited. Live chat and text messaging can support brief check-ins, mood tracking, and ongoing reminders between meetings. These formats make scheduling more flexible and can help therapy fit into a busy life.
